Entrepreneurship and Small Business Management Minor

Entrepreneurship and Small Business Management Minor Requirements (21 credits)

Required Grades and GPA
  • C or higher in BUS-K 201
  • C- or higher in all other minor courses
  • Overall GPA of 2.0 in all courses required for the minor
Other Policies
  • A maximum of one course for the minor can be taken on an IU-approved study abroad program, where available. 
  • A minimum of 12 credit hours must be completed through the IU-Bloomington campus.
    • None of the required or elective courses for the Entrepreneurship and Small Business Management Minor transfer in from outside of the IU system, but equivalent courses from other IU campuses may be available.
Note
  • The Entrepreneurship Minor is declared in the school of the student’s major. It is the student’s responsibility to contact their major department for the school’s procedure.
  • The Entrepreneurship Minor is open to students pursuing majors outside of the Kelley School of Business.
